Geneva (GVA) to Helsinki (HEM) Flight Distance

The flight distance from Geneva Cointrin International Airport (GVA) in Geneva, Switzerland to Helsinki Malmi Airport (HEM) in Helsinki, Finland is 1,988 kilometers (1,236 miles / 1,074 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 3h, flying north northeast at a heading of 32°.

This is a medium-haul route that may be operated by either narrow-body or wide-body aircraft depending on demand. Passengers can expect a meal service on most carriers.

This is an international route connecting Switzerland with Finland. Travelers should check visa requirements, customs regulations, and any travel advisories before booking.

Time zone information: When it's 16:57 in Geneva, it's 17:57 in Helsinki.

There is a significant elevation difference of 1,354 feet between the two airports. Helsinki Malmi Airport sits lower than Geneva Cointrin International Airport.

The return flight from Helsinki (HEM) to Geneva (GVA) follows a heading of 227° (southwest). Actual flight times may vary depending on wind conditions, air traffic, and the specific aircraft used.
